The Rise of Precision Gear and Data-Driven Fishing
Over the past decade, advances in sonar, GPS mapping, and mobile apps have revolutionized fishing practices. Modern anglers can access detailed bathymetric maps, real-time weather updates, and species-specific data, enabling more strategic bait placement and retrieval. As a result, there’s been a shift towards a more scientific approach—moving from intuition-based decisions to data-supported actions.

Understanding the Role of Equipment Settings in Catch Optimization
For anglers operating at a professional or semi-professional level, the ability to fine-tune their setups to match specific conditions is paramount. Equipment settings such as drag tension, reel sensitivity, and line strengths are tailored according to the targeted species, water conditions, and angler skill. This precision allows for controlled, consistent performances, especially in competitive environments where marginal gains determine the difference between victory and defeat.
